Briarcrest Junior School
Briarcrest Junior School is a school in Etobicoke, Toronto, Ontario which is located on Wellesworth Drive. Briarcrest Junior School is situated nearby to Briarcrest Park, as well as near Eringate Park.Places of Interest Nearby

Renforth is a bus rapid transit station on the border of the cities of Mississauga and Toronto, in Ontario, Canada. Located at Eglinton Avenue and Renforth Drive, it is the eastern terminus of the Mississauga Transitway and is close to the interchange between Highways 401 and 427. Richview, formally known as Willowridge-Martingrove-Richview, is a neighbourhood in the city of Toronto, Ontario, Canada. It is bounded on the west by Highway 401 and on the north by the highway and by Dixon Road, Royal York Road on the east, and Eglinton Avenue West along the south.
